pub struct SolverSummary { /* private fields */ }Implementations§
Source§impl SolverSummary
impl SolverSummary
pub fn brief_report(&self) -> UniquePtr<CxxString>
pub fn full_report(&self) -> UniquePtr<CxxString>
pub fn is_solution_usable(&self) -> bool
pub fn initial_cost(&self) -> f64
pub fn final_cost(&self) -> f64
pub fn fixed_cost(&self) -> f64
pub fn num_successful_steps(&self) -> i32
pub fn num_unsuccessful_steps(&self) -> i32
pub fn num_inner_iteration_steps(&self) -> i32
pub fn num_line_search_steps(&self) -> i32
Trait Implementations§
Source§impl ExternType for SolverSummary
impl ExternType for SolverSummary
impl UniquePtrTarget for SolverSummary
Auto Trait Implementations§
impl !Freeze for SolverSummary
impl RefUnwindSafe for SolverSummary
impl !Send for SolverSummary
impl !Sync for SolverSummary
impl !Unpin for SolverSummary
impl UnwindSafe for SolverSummary
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more